Strangefields Farm has been notorious for its sinister history ever since artist Jackson Temples lured young women there to model for disturbing works of art.Some of those girls never left the house alive. Now, decades later, Strangefields is to be transformed into a holiday village, but the developers hopes of its dark history being forgotten are dashed when a skull is found on the site. And when a local florist is found murdered in an echo of Temples' crimes,DI Wesley Peterson fears that a copycat killer is at large.As Wesley's friend, archaeologist Dr Neil Watson, uncovers the secrets of Strangefields' grisly past, it appears that an ancient tale of the dead returning to torment the living might not be as fantastical as it seems... Book 23 of series.

Vienna 1903, and an operatic diva, Ida Rosenkrantz, is found dead in her villa. It appears she has taken an overdose of morphine, but a broken rib suggests other possibilities. DI Oskar Rheinhardt seeks the assistance of his young friend, psychoanalyst Dr Max Liebermann in the investgation.

In the eighteenth century, mathematician John Law fled to France with another man's wife and a bright idea.This idea gained the approval of Louis XV and led to the formation of the first French bank to issue paper currency.
